This is the recording of the Scotland ITP Support Group Meeting that took place on Wednesday 5thFebruary 2025 with Dr. Catherine Bagot, plus Mervyn Morgan ITPSA CEO and members of the ITPSA Board.

There was a huge range of questions discussed and debated during this meeting; you will need to watch the whole video.

Rare Disease Day.

• Rare Disease Day occurs annually on the last day of February.

o The event has been active since 2008.

o The ITP Support Association has participated since 2010.

• ITP is one of over 6,000 recognized rare diseases.

o Approximately 3 and a half million people in the UK live with some form of rare disease.

• Social media will be used to promote information about rare diseases throughout February.
